Add preference to disable "Selection Follows Playhead" turning itself on
This has to be one of the most annoying things. It just seems to turn itself on randomly, even though I only use a single workspace and am not changing between color/editing etc, the setting gets triggered somehow. We need an option so that it will never turn on automatically, I can set up a key command to easily control when I want it on.

also it turns on automatically if you activate the lumetri panel at any time no matter what workspace your in. it is still annoying even know that. I also wish you could force off that option in preferences.

In my experience, this setting is baked into individual projects. If I work off a template project where the setting is turned off, it doesn't seem to randomly turn on for me. And when I encounter other peoples' projects with the setting turned on, I use a shortcut to turn it off.
